  1. Understanding Your E-Commerce Website Needs

Before diving into the technical aspects of website development, it’s important to have a clear understanding of your business goals. What products or services are you selling? Who is your target audience? What functionalities do you need? Here’s a breakdown of key considerations:

Business Model: The first step in e-commerce website development is determining your business model. Are you focusing on Business-to-Consumer (B2C), Business-to-Business (B2B), or Consumer-to-Consumer (C2C) sales? Each model requires different website features and functionalities.

Platform Choice: Choose a platform that suits your business needs. Popular e-commerce platforms like Shopify, WooCommerce, and Magento provide different features, so choosing the right one is crucial. If you’re looking for flexibility, WordPress with WooCommerce might be the way to go. For businesses that need scalability, Shopify offers an intuitive and user-friendly solution.

  1. Creating a Seamless User Experience (UX)

In the world of e-commerce, user experience (UX) is everything. The easier it is for customers to navigate your website and make a purchase, the higher your conversion rates will be. Here are a few tips to enhance the UX of your e-commerce site:

Responsive Design: With a significant percentage of shoppers browsing and purchasing on mobile devices, ensuring your website is mobile-friendly is critical. Google’s algorithm also favors mobile-responsive sites, so it’s a must for SEO.

Simple Navigation: Organize your website’s structure to allow for easy product discovery. Categories, filters, and search functions should help visitors find what they need quickly.

Fast Loading Speed: Page speed plays a crucial role in user experience. If your website takes too long to load, potential customers might leave before even seeing your products. Optimize images, use caching, and ensure your hosting provider can handle the traffic.

Clear Calls to Action (CTAs): Make it easy for visitors to know what to do next. Prominent and actionable CTAs, such as “Add to Cart,” “Buy Now,” or “Contact Us,” should be strategically placed throughout your website.

  1. SEO Optimization for E-Commerce Websites

One of the best ways to rank organically and drive traffic to your e-commerce website is through search engine optimization (SEO). By optimizing your website’s content and structure, you increase your chances of being found on search engines like Google. Here are the essential SEO strategies to implement:

On-Page SEO:

  • Title Tags & Meta Descriptions: Craft compelling and keyword-rich title tags and meta descriptions for every page, including product pages and category pages.
  • Product Descriptions: Write unique and detailed product descriptions. Avoid using manufacturer-supplied copy, as it can be duplicated across multiple websites.
  • Image Optimization: Ensure that all images are optimized with descriptive alt text and appropriate file sizes to improve page speed and search engine visibility.
  • URL Structure: Use clean, descriptive URLs that include relevant keywords. For example, a product page URL should look like: www.yoursite.com/product-name.

Off-Page SEO:

  • Backlinking: Build backlinks from reputable sources to increase your domain authority. High-quality backlinks can boost your rankings significantly.
  • Social Media Integration: Social media activity can indirectly impact SEO by driving traffic and increasing brand visibility. Ensure your social media profiles are linked to your website.
  1. Payment Gateway and Security Integration

For an e-commerce site to succeed, security is paramount. Your customers need to feel confident that their personal and financial information is protected. Choosing the right payment gateway and ensuring your website complies with security standards is crucial.

SSL Certification: An SSL certificate is essential for encrypting data transmitted between the website and users. Google also ranks SSL-secure websites higher.

Payment Gateway Integration: Choose a payment gateway that integrates easily with your platform and supports various payment methods (credit/debit cards, PayPal, Apple Pay, etc.). The smoother the checkout process, the better.

PCI Compliance: Ensure that your website complies with Payment Card Industry (PCI) standards to protect customer credit card information.

  1. Product Management and Inventory

Effective product management is the backbone of any e-commerce store. Here are a few features your site should include:

Product Variations: If you offer products in multiple colors, sizes, or models, your site should easily allow customers to view and select their preferred variation.

Inventory Management: A good inventory management system helps track product stock, prevent overselling, and ensure accurate product availability information.

Product Reviews and Ratings: Displaying customer reviews can increase trust and influence purchasing decisions. Encourage customers to leave reviews after making a purchase.

  1. Integrating Customer Support

Providing excellent customer service can make or break your e-commerce business. Integrating live chat, a comprehensive FAQ section, and an easy-to-find contact form can help resolve customer issues quickly. Offering multiple ways for customers to reach you, such as via phone, email, or chat, shows you care about their experience.

Live Chat Integration: Tools like Zendesk or Intercom can help you provide instant support and guide customers through the purchasing process.

  1. Analytics and Reporting

You can’t improve what you don’t measure. Installing Google Analytics and tracking important metrics such as traffic sources, bounce rates, and conversion rates is key to understanding how your e-commerce site is performing.

Google Analytics: Set up goals and events to track customer behavior on your site. This will help you identify where visitors are dropping off and where they are converting.

A/B Testing: Conduct A/B tests to see which versions of your product pages, CTAs, or checkout flow perform best.

  1. Continuous Improvement and Updates

An e-commerce website is never truly “done.” To remain competitive and meet customer expectations, continuous improvements are necessary. Keep your website updated with new products, seasonal promotions, and blog content. Regularly monitor site performance, update security patches, and ensure everything is running smoothly.
